Designed by Al Charpentier and patented by Commodore. The VIC-20 was one of the first home home computers. It was below the price average for the time which made it really successful making it the first computer to sell more than one million units. -
The FRED Robot or Friendly Robotic Education Device was made Nolan Bushnell. It was designed as a toy for kids between the ages of 6-15. Sadly it never made it to the market. -
Macintosh was released by Apple. It was the first successful mass-market all-in-one personal computer. It had a graphical user interface , built in screen, and mouse. -
Mathematica by Stephen Wolfram. It is a symbolic programing language used in mathematical, scientific, academic, and engineering fields. Mathematica is an ecosystem for mathematic functions and equations. -
Gameboy made by the company Nintendo. It has been one of the most successful hand held systems of all times also thanks to the games like Mario and Tetris.
